Welcome to CrabNet!

This is the documentation for crabnet. Compositionally-restricted attention-based Network (CrabNet) is a composition-based regression and classification algorithm for materials properties. CrabNet leverages a transformer architecture inspired by recent advances in natural language processing to learn chemical relationships and improve property prediction. CrabNet was originally proposed by Wang, Kauwe, Murdock, and Sparks (npj Computational Materials, ChemRxiv). The library crabnet provides a GPU-accelerated (and CPU-compatible) Python implementation. crabnet will regress or classify materials properties for a custom training dataset of chemical formula and target properties in just a few lines of code!
